Your body has a unique way of functioning when it's lacking essential nutrients. Understanding these signals and addressing deficiencies is crucial for maintaining optimal health. Here's a quick guide by Mankirat Kaur to understand some common symptoms and the necessary supplements to restore balance.

1. Iron Deficiency: Persistent Fatigue

Symptoms: Feeling excessively tired even after a full night's sleep can indicate an iron deficiency.

Solution: Include iron supplements such as ferrous sulfate or ferrous gluconate in your diet. Increase iron levels naturally with red meat, beans, lentils, fortified cereals, spinach, and tofu.

2. Vitamin D3 Deficiency: Bone Pain and Hair Loss

Symptoms: Experiencing knee pain, back pain, bone pain, or hair fall can signal a lack of Vitamin D3.

Solution: Vitamin D3 supplements can help. Increase your intake of fatty fish like salmon and mackerel, fortified dairy products, egg yolks, and ensure adequate sunlight exposure.

3. Vitamin B12 Deficiency: Tingling and Premature Graying

Symptoms: A tingling sensation in your legs or premature graying of hair points to a Vitamin B12 deficiency.

Solution: Consider Vitamin B12 supplements such as cyanocobalamin or methylcobalamin. Dietary sources include meat, fish, dairy products, eggs, and fortified cereals.

4. Magnesium Deficiency: Constant Fatigue and Cramps

Symptoms: Feeling tired throughout the day and experiencing body cramps may indicate magnesium deficiency.

Solution: Magnesium supplements like magnesium citrate or magnesium oxide can help. Foods rich in magnesium include nuts, seeds, whole grains, dark leafy greens, and avocados.

5. Vitamin E Deficiency: Muscle Weakness and Cramps

Symptoms: Continuous tiredness and muscle cramps can be due to a deficiency in Vitamin E.

Solution: Vitamin E supplements can address this deficiency. Natural sources include nuts, seeds, spinach, broccoli, and vegetable oils.

These vitamins and minerals are important for your body's normal function. By recognizing and reflexing to your body's signals, you can address deficiencies easily and effectively. Always consult with a healthcare provider before starting any new supplement sourse to ensure proper dosage and to avoid potential interactions.
